Get to Know Leesburg, FL

Leesburg, FL, is a charming small town known for its natural beauty and a growing community atmosphere. Nestled in Central Florida, it offers a mix of recreational activities, events, and serene urban landscapes.

Climate

Leesburg, FL, enjoys a humid subtropical climate, making it ideal for outdoor activities. Summers are hot and humid, with high temperatures averaging around 90°F (32°C). Winters are mild with average lows around 45°F (7°C) and highs reaching up to 70°F (21°C). The area receives ample sunshine year-round and a significant amount of rainfall, particularly in the summer months.

Population Demographics

Leesburg, FL, has a population of approximately 23,000 residents. Of this population, about 25% are aged 65 and older, suggesting a significant senior community making it an attractive place for retirement.

Safety Ratings

Leesburg, FL, has crime rates that are close to the national average. The city benefits from a committed police force that contributes to the safety and security of residents, thereby making it a conducive environment for seniors.

Cultural Vibrancy

Leesburg, FL, boasts a rich cultural and historical heritage, with landmarks such as the Leesburg Historical Museum. The city also hosts modern cultural events like the Leesburg Bikefest, providing entertainment and social opportunities that benefit residents, especially seniors.

Cost of Senior Care

Independent Living Communities

The cost of senior independent living communities in Leesburg, FL, ranges from $1,800 to $3,000 per month, depending on the services offered. The city offers a peaceful environment and ample recreational activities that benefit seniors in independent living communities.

Assisted Living

Assisted living in Leesburg, FL, typically costs between $3,000 and $4,500 per month. The area provides excellent access to amenities such as shopping, dining, and social opportunities, enhancing the lifestyle of seniors.

Memory Care

The cost of memory care facilities in Leesburg, FL, is around $4,500 to $6,000 per month. Staff in these facilities are often specialized in dementia care, ensuring the well-being of family members through personalized care plans and activities.

Healthcare Facilities

Nearby Hospitals

Leesburg, FL, is served by quality hospitals such as UF Health Leesburg Hospital, which offers emergency care, surgery, and various specialized services. Additional nearby options include The Villages Regional Hospital, located roughly 10 miles away, providing comprehensive medical services.

Specialty Clinics

The area has several specialty clinics, including cardiology, orthopedics, and geriatrics. These facilities provide specialized treatments that benefit seniors by addressing specific health needs and promoting wellness.

Quality of Healthcare Services

Leesburg, FL, offers high-quality healthcare services that rank favorably compared to the national standard. The presence of well-equipped hospitals and specialized clinics ensures comprehensive and reliable medical care for residents.

Local Amenities and Accessibility

Leesburg, FL, is a community-oriented town with diverse amenities and accessible transportation options, fostering a senior-friendly environment.

Parks and Recreational Centers

Natural attractions abound in Leesburg, FL, including the Venetian Gardens Park, ideal for bird watching, fishing, and picnicking. The Leesburg Senior Center offers social activities, fitness classes, and educational programs for seniors.

Shopping and Dining

Leesburg, FL, has vibrant shopping and dining options. Key spots include Leesburg Plaza for retail therapy and popular restaurants like Rodello's Italian Restaurant and The Great Chicago Fire Brewery & Tap Room, which provide unique dining experiences.

Cultural Institutions

The Leesburg Historical Museum and nearby art centers like the Leesburg Center for the Arts offer enriching activities. These institutions contribute significantly to senior well-being through engaging cultural and educational programs.

Accessibility

Leesburg, FL, has a modest public transit system primarily served by LakeXpress. The city's walkable downtown area and senior-friendly transportation options enhance the accessibility and convenience for seniors.

Financial Assistance and Resources

Medicaid Eligibility

The state Medicaid program in Florida offers long-term care coverage through the Florida Medicaid Long-Term Care Managed Care Program. Seniors can check government websites to determine eligibility.

Veteran Benefits

Local veteran affairs programs in Leesburg, FL, like the Lake County Veterans Services Office, assist veterans in accessing benefits that can offset the cost of senior care and housing.

Financial Advisors and Legal Advisors

Legal and Estate Planning Resources

Consulting elder law attorneys, estate planning attorneys, and financial planners is essential. These professionals help with powers of attorney, wills, trusts, guardianship, and advanced healthcare directives.

Tips for Finding Legal Experts

  • Consult local BAR associations: The Florida Bar Association can provide referrals to qualified elder law attorneys in Leesburg, FL.
  • Find recommendations from friends or community members: Word-of-mouth can be an invaluable resource for finding trusted legal professionals.
  • Check their credentials: Ensure the attorney is licensed and has experience in elder law.
  • Interview multiple candidates: Speak with various attorneys to find the best fit for your specific needs and preferences.

Estate Planning Resources

The Florida Bar Association offers resources and referrals to help seniors with estate planning. Additionally, local nonprofit organizations such as Community Legal Services of Mid-Florida can provide free or low-cost legal assistance.
